How can a web publisher include an object in more than one HTML document?
Often HTML documents need to have the same objects or text included on many different pages. One method of doing this is by addressing the same object from different documents. Another method is using a server-side include within a document. Here the web server recognizes documents with the extension shtm’ which are parsed by the server. The parsing of the document makes the processing time longer than for a normal HTML documents.
